  11. In article <1icfsjINNlet@rave.larc.nasa.gov> S.D.Derry@LaRC.NASA.Gov writes:
  12. >How can you have dynamic pressure when you're hovering???
  13.  
  14. "Hover" is being used loosely here; the later tests will involve noticeable
  15. (although subsonic) velocities.
  16.  
  17. >Also, will these flights be pre-programmed onboard, or will they be 
  18. >controlled from the ground?
  19.  
  20. As I recall, they're preprogrammed with the ability to override from
  21. the ground.
